MakerSpace NYC is a non-profit workshop that helps artists, craftspeople, engineers, inventors, and entrepreneurs make their ideas come to life by offering low cost access to industrial and digital fabrication equipment and tools.

Become a member or purchase day passes and have access to a wide variety of equipment, tools, and open space to work on your project.

 

We provide prototyping and advanced manufacuring services geared toward the creative entrepreneur through our Futureworks NYC program.

 

Learn new skills and equipment by taking one of our classes in welding, woodworking, electronics, and more.

Teachers and schools can bring your class here for a unique hands-on STEAM experience or have us bring our STEAM Wagon to you. Visit our education page to find out more. 

 

Our newest project, Maker Park NYC, is an outdoor sculpture park and community work space that provides opportunities for artists to make and exhibit temporary public art projects. Visit makerpark.nyc to find out about our exhibition and program schedule. 

We are also home to Maker Park Radio, a non-profit community based, internet-streaming radio station run by members, Kristin Wallace and Tom Ferrie. Visit makerparkradio.nyc to find out more.

Parent Creative Alliance

Parent Creative Alliance is an initiative created by Staten Island MakerSpace to provide activities for parents and children in the community and extend membership benefits to participating parents. We want parents to explore new skills and have access to a wide range of equipment. Parents will participate in monthly skill-building workshops for families at Staten Island MakerSpace.
